Hanumat
Dham is one of the eminent Hindu Pilgrimages dedicated to Lord Hanumana. A
Saffron colored statue of Lord Hanuman is fixed in this temple. It is famed as the sixth tallest lord hanuman
idol which is around 104 feet. This very popular Hanumana Temple is nestled on
Visrat Ghat Shahjahanpur in Uttar Pradesh state. This illustrious Hanumana
Temple was established 10 years back. It is very close to Hussain Pura and is
thus situated on the banks of the River- Kannot. As mentioned, Hanumat Dham
temple has a very giant Lord Hanumana idol which portrays the sitting sight of
lord Rama Goddess Sita and his heart. The orange colored- statue of Lord
Hanuman is very attractive. Lord Hanuman idol looks stunning sky with river
flowing beside. The place is approx 4-5 kilometres away from bus stand and
railway station of Shahjahanpur.
